In Pennsylvania, common AC repairs often involve refrigerant leaks. Other frequent issues include fan motor failures. Electrical problems can also cause breakdowns. These are often related to the heavy use your system gets during hot Philadelphia summers. Regular maintenance can prevent many of these.
For simple tasks like changing an air filter, DIY is possible. However, complex AC repairs often require specialized tools and knowledge. Working with electrical components or refrigerant can be dangerous. It's best to call a professional for most HVAC issues in Pennsylvania to ensure safety and proper repair.
